If the capital letter F stands for the frequency in cycles per minute,
then:
F = f * 60 (2.8)
and:
f = F/60 (2.9)
Letting the capital letter D stand for the peak-to-peak displace-
ment in mils, then:
D = 2 × X (2.10)
o
and:
X = D/2 [D in mils] (2.11)
o
X = (.001 D)/2 [D in inches] (2.12)
o
It now follows that the relation between the maximum veloc-
ity and the peak-to-peak displacement can be expressed by the
following equations:
